.main-nav{display:flex;justify-content:space-between;align-items:center;padding:var(--page-pad-mobile);background-color:rgba(255,255,255,.9);position:sticky;top:0;z-index:var(--z-nav);backdrop-filter:blur(5px)}.menu-list{display:none}.menu-overlay{position:fixed;top:0;right:0;width:90vw;height:100vh;background-color:var(--white);box-shadow:var(--shadow-overlay);display:flex;justify-content:center;align-items:center;opacity:0;pointer-events:none;transition:opacity var(--dur-slow) ease;z-index:var(--z-overlay)}.menu-overlay.show{opacity:1;pointer-events:auto}.menu-overlay ul{list-style:none;text-align:center;padding:0;margin:0}.menu-overlay li{font-size:2rem;margin:20px 0;color:white;cursor:pointer;transition:color var(--dur-base) ease}.menu-overlay li:hover{color:var(--ink-soft)}@media (min-width:1024px){.main-nav{justify-content:space-around;height:var(--nav-h-desktop)}.menu-list{display:inline;display:flex}.menu-list__desktop{display:flex;gap:var(--space-6)}.menu-list__item{position:relative;cursor:pointer;font-size:15px;font-family:var(--font-secondary);font-weight:var(--fw-extralight)}.menu-list__item:after{--dot-color:var(--dot-accent);content:"";position:absolute;left:50%;bottom:0;width:3px;height:3px;border-radius:var(--radius-circle);background:var(--dot-color);box-shadow:-12px 0 0 var(--dot-color),12px 0 0 var(--dot-color);transform:translateX(-50%) translateY(6px);opacity:0;transition:opacity var(--dur-fast) ease,transform var(--dur-fast) ease}.menu-list__item:hover:after{opacity:1;transform:translateX(-50%) translateY(0)}}.menu-btn,.menu-toggle{display:none}.menu-btn{flex-direction:column;justify-content:center;align-items:center;width:40px;height:40px;background-color:var(--champagne-600);border:2px solid var(--champagne-600);border-radius:var(--radius-circle);cursor:pointer;position:fixed;top:var(--space-2);right:var(--page-pad-mobile);z-index:var(--z-menu-btn);gap:6px}.menu-btn span{display:block;width:18px;height:2px;background-color:var(--white);border-radius:var(--radius-sm);transition:all var(--dur-base) ease}.menu-toggle:checked+.menu-btn span:first-child{transform:translateY(var(--space-1)) rotate(45deg)}.menu-toggle:checked+.menu-btn span:nth-child(2){transform:translateY(calc(var(--space-1) * -1)) rotate(-45deg)}.menu-panel{display:none;position:fixed;top:0;right:0;width:90%;height:100vh;background-color:var(--white);color:var(--ink);transform:translateX(100%);transition:transform var(--dur-slow) ease;padding:100px 40px;z-index:var(--z-nav);overflow-y:auto;box-shadow:var(--shadow-menu)}.menu-toggle:checked~.menu-panel{display:inline-block;transform:translateX(0)}.menu-panel ul{list-style:none;padding:0;margin:0}.menu-panel li{display:flex;align-items:center;gap:var(--space-3);font-size:var(--fs-body-lg);font-weight:var(--fw-extralight);letter-spacing:var(--ls-eyebrow);margin-bottom:var(--space-5)}.menu-index{color:var(--champagne-300);font-size:var(--fs-body);font-weight:var(--fw-light)}.menu-text{text-transform:uppercase;color:var(--ink)}@media (max-width:1024px){.menu-btn{display:flex}}.nnr-accordion-section-title{margin:var(--space-8) 0;display:flex;font-size:var(--fs-display-sm);font-weight:var(--fw-thin);text-transform:uppercase;letter-spacing:var(--ls-button)}.nnr-accordion{box-sizing:border-box;margin:var(--space-8) var(--page-pad-mobile)}.nnr-accordion-item summary{list-style:none}.nnr-accordion-item summary::-webkit-details-marker{display:none}.nnr-accordion-item{background:var(--champagne-400);color:var(--white);padding:28px var(--space-5);border-radius:0;border-bottom:10px solid var(--white)}.nnr-accordion-trigger{display:flex;align-items:center;justify-content:space-between;gap:var(--space-4);background:transparent;border:none;padding:0;cursor:pointer;text-align:left;width:100%}.nnr-accordion-title{font-family:var(--font-primary);font-size:var(--fs-body);line-height:1.1;font-weight:lighter;letter-spacing:.06em;color:var(--white);flex:1;padding-right:var(--space-4)}.nnr-accordion-icon{width:36px;height:36px;min-width:36px;border-radius:var(--radius-circle);background:var(--white);color:var(--champagne-600);display:inline-flex;align-items:center;justify-content:center;transition:transform var(--dur-fast) ease,color var(--dur-fast) ease}.nnr-accordion-item[open] .nnr-accordion-icon{transform:rotate(180deg);color:var(--champagne-600)}.nnr-accordion-panel{padding-top:18px;color:rgba(255,255,255,.95)}.nnr-accordion-panel-inner{font-size:var(--fs-body);line-height:var(--lh-body);color:rgba(255,255,255,.95);font-family:var(--font-secondary);font-weight:var(--fw-extralight)}@media (min-width:1024px){.nnr-accordion{padding:var(--space-10) var(--page-pad-desktop)}}.nnr-accordion-trigger:focus{outline:2px solid rgba(255,255,255,.12);outline-offset:var(--space-1)}.nnr-faq-link{color:var(--white);text-decoration:underline;font-weight:var(--fw-regular);transition:opacity var(--dur-fast) ease}.nnr-faq-link:hover{opacity:.8}.nieuw-nederlandts-logo{cursor:pointer}.footer-container{display:flex;flex-direction:column;padding:var(--space-9) var(--page-pad-mobile);gap:var(--space-6);color:var(--ink)}.footer__title{display:none;color:var(--champagne-600);font-size:var(--fs-body);font-weight:var(--fw-thin);text-transform:uppercase}.footer-container__content{display:flex;flex-direction:column;gap:30px;margin:26px 0;max-width:50%;font-weight:var(--fw-light);line-height:var(--lh-tight)}.footer-navigation-contact__content{text-decoration:underline;text-transform:uppercase}.footer-navigation-contact__content,.footer-navigation-content__address{font-family:var(--font-secondary);font-size:var(--fs-body-sm);font-weight:var(--fw-light);line-height:var(--lh-tight)}.footer-navigation,.footer-navigation-content__address{display:flex;flex-direction:column}.footer-navigation{gap:10px}.footer-navigation-title{font-size:var(--fs-eyebrow);font-family:var(--font-secondary);margin-bottom:var(--space-4);line-height:1.3;font-weight:var(--fw-medium);text-transform:uppercase;max-width:140px;opacity:1}.footer-navigation__text{font-family:var(--font-secondary);font-weight:var(--fw-light);font-size:var(--fs-body-sm);text-decoration:underline;text-underline-offset:var(--space-1);text-transform:uppercase;cursor:pointer;line-height:var(--lh-tight)}.footer-row{margin-bottom:var(--space-6);border-bottom:var(--bw-thin) solid var(--line-soft)}.footer-legal-text{font-size:var(--fs-eyebrow);font-family:var(--font-secondary);font-weight:var(--fw-light);overflow-wrap:break-word}@media (min-width:768px){.footer-logo{display:none}.footer-container{padding:var(--space-9) var(--page-pad-tablet)}.footer-container__content{display:grid;grid-template-columns:1fr 1fr;gap:var(--space-4);max-width:100%}.footer__title{display:block;font-size:var(--fs-display-sm);margin-bottom:var(--space-5)}.footer-socials{grid-column:1/-1;display:flex;justify-content:center;align-items:center;margin-top:36px}}@media (min-width:1024px){.footer-container{padding:var(--space-10) var(--page-pad-desktop)}.footer-container__content{display:flex;gap:var(--space-4);max-width:100%;flex-direction:row;justify-content:space-between}.footer-navigation-container{display:flex;gap:var(--space-6)}.footer-socials{margin-top:0;align-items:baseline}.footer-navigation{display:flex;flex-direction:row;gap:var(--space-6);align-items:center;margin-bottom:var(--space-4)}}.social-container{gap:var(--space-4);width:100%;font-family:var(--font-secondary)}.social-container,.social-icon{display:flex;align-items:center}.social-icon{width:40px;height:40px;background-color:var(--champagne-300);border-radius:var(--radius-circle);justify-content:center;color:white;transition:all var(--dur-base) ease;text-decoration:none}.social-icon:hover{background-color:var(--champagne-700)}.social-icon svg{width:18px;height:18px;fill:currentColor}@media (min-width:768px){.social-container{justify-content:center}}.btn-outline{display:inline-flex;width:234px;gap:var(--space-3);padding:14px var(--space-6);border-radius:var(--radius-pill);font-weight:var(--fw-light);font-size:var(--fs-eyebrow);letter-spacing:var(--ls-button);text-transform:uppercase;cursor:pointer;transition:all var(--dur-base) ease;background-color:transparent;border:var(--bw-hairline) solid}.btn-outline,.btn-outline__text{align-items:center;justify-content:center}.btn-outline__text{line-height:1.5;display:flex;gap:var(--space-1);white-space:nowrap}.btn-full{width:100%}.btn-primary{color:var(--white)}.btn-primary:hover{background-color:rgba(255,255,255,.1)}.btn-secondary{color:var(--white);background-color:var(--champagne-600);border-color:var(--champagne-600)}.btn-secondary:hover{background-color:var(--champagne-700)}.btn-ternary{color:var(--champagne-600);background-color:var(--white);border-color:var(--champagne-600)}.btn-ternary:hover{background-color:var(--champagne-700);color:var(--white)}@media (min-width:768px){.btn-outline{width:250px;border-width:var(--bw-button)}}.line{display:inline-block;background-color:var(--white);transition:width var(--dur-base) ease}.line--small{width:20px;height:var(--bw-thin)}.line--medium{width:40px;height:var(--bw-thin)}.line--large{width:60px;height:var(--bw-button)}